uml建模的好处
UML(Unified Modeling Language)建模是一种软件工程的建模技术。它已经成为工业界和学术界广泛使用的一种标准建模语言,但是它的好处还有很多。
从多个角度来看,下面是我对UML建模的好处进行分析:
1. 更好地理解系统
UML可以帮助人们更好地理解系统,对系统进行建模、分析和设计。通过使用UML,我们可以图形化地表示一个系统的架构、组件、类、状态和行为。这些图形化的表示方式使得我们能够更加清楚地了解系统的结构和功能,更好地管理和维护系统。
2. 优化软件开发流程
UML建模包含许多原则和标准,可以使软件开发团队更加严格地遵循这些原则和标准,规范软件开发过程。在软件开发的过程中,可以通过UML来进行需求分析、系统设计、实现和测试等各个阶段的工作,更加高效地完成软件开发过程。
3. 提高开发人员的效率
在UML建模过程中,开发人员可以通过使用UML工具来自动化生成代码和文档,从而大大提高开发人员的效率。通过自动生成代码和文档,可以减少开发人员的耗时和劳动力,并降低开发成本。
4. 提升软件质量
使用UML建模可以使得软件开发过程更加规范化和标准化,可以提高软件的设计质量和代码质量。通过UML对系统进行详细的建模和分析,可以帮助开发人员找到隐藏的问题和瓶颈,并在设计阶段进行优化,从而避免在后期开发中出现问题。
5. 支持团队合作
通过使用UML建模,团队成员可以轻松地进行交流和协作,从而达到共同的目标。在使用UML建模时,开发团队的各个成员可以对同一设计文档进行编辑和修改,方便彼此之间的协作和沟通。
总之,使用UML建模可以为软件开发过程带来很多好处。它可以帮助开发人员更好地理解系统、优化软件开发流程、提高开发人员的效率、提升软件质量、支持团队合作等方面。使用UML建模可以使软件开发过程更加规范化和标准化,有助于提高软件开发的质量和效率。